很好奇hide和show方法是怎么实现的?

来源:1-4 jQuery中显示与隐藏切换toggle方法

名分开就是姓名

2016-11-10 10:28

感觉使用了promise,底层实现方法是怎么实现的,求代码!

写回答 关注

1回答

  • YeungSyuNie
    2016-11-10 17:06:36

    我认为是jQurey用javascript的方法实现,然后封装调用。在javascript中通过获取元素的高度,然后通过for循环减小或增加元素原来的高度,从而实现hide()show().

    ExiaGo 回复名分开就是姓...

    我以前参考过一些下拉菜单,这些都是隐藏和显示而已,js的写法就是先获得菜单的元素,然后就是执行动作,例如要显示就是 ele.style.display = "block" 隐藏就是 ele.style.display = "none"

    2016-12-27 11:17:03

    共 2 条回复 >

jQuery基础(四)—动画篇

jQuery基础教程动画篇,讲解jQuery基础开启动画修炼

85058 学习 · 262 问题

查看课程

相似问题